Healthcare Management Degree is very Rewarding and can lead to a Great Career

Whether you're already working in the healthcare industry or just getting ready to begin your healthcare career, this is your opportunity to become involved in one of today's fastest-growing fields - healthcare management.

Healthcare is the largest industry in the U.S., and the second largest employer, with more than 11 million jobs. The Department of Labor projects a 30.3% increase in the number of health care jobs between now and 2014. That's 4,700,000 New Health Care Jobs.

Unlike many traditional management programs, graduates of healthcare management programs can find significant opportunities in areas ranging from small rural communities to large metropolitan areas and throughout the world.

Students pursuing healthcare management careers have excellent earning potential.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, medical and health services managers earned an average annual salary of $81,160 in 2006.  Senior healthcare executives with more experience can earn $200,000 or significantly more.
